Senior Solutions Architect – Application

Company:
A leading financial services corporation is recruiting a Senior Solutions Architect with solid domain architectural capabilities within application architecture as our client embarks on a digital transformation programme moving into Azure. To be selected, you must have previous hands on development experience with detailed knowledge of object-oriented design principles, coding practices, micro services architecture and RESTful API services to assist our client move into a cloud focused environment (Azure).

Our client is entering a crucial phase of their digital simplification programme and requires the Senior Solutions Architect to direct the business of new strategic and emerging technology trends.

This permanent role paying up to £90,000 + 25% bonus on a hybrid basis to be located in Wolverhampton or Chatham.

Role overview/responsibilities: 
  • Responsible for enhancing and accelerating projects while ensuring the logical and physical architecture for a project aligns with the standards and reference architectures defined by the technical domain and enterprise architects; to deliver the architectural design of technology solutions, the solution architect must utilize knowledge of defined reference architectures, technology trends, and implementation experience in order to translate a business need into a solution blueprint that represents an end-to-end technical solution.
  • Design and lead the implementation of solutions architecture across a group of specific business applications or technologies based on enterprise business strategy, business capabilities and business requirements.
  • Take ownership of Application Architecture to support the Groups Enterprise Architecture function (utilizing LeanIX and other tooling).
  • Demonstrate experience using software development lifecycle (SDLC) processes, application modelling techniques and application security industry best practices.
  • Demonstrate strong knowledge of cloud architecture and implementation features (OS, Multi-tenancy, Virtualisation, Orchestration and Elastic Scalability).
  • Provide Architectural oversight for applications or integrations hosted within cloud platforms such as Azure / AWS / SaaS and PaaS platforms 
  • Analyze the business-IT Application environment (run, grow and transform the business) to detect critical deficiencies, and recommend solutions for improvement (systems of record, differentiation and innovation).
  • Demonstrate knowledge of DevOps tool chains and processes.
Essential skill set:
  • Recent experience acting as Senior Solution Architect / Lead Solution Architect within Development, Data or Application focused environment.
  • Experience/Certification in TOGAF version 9.2 or above is essential.
  • Details knowledge of Cloud-based solutions in Azure is essential 
  • Detailed knowledge of SQL (Structured Query Language) and NoSQL Programming is essential.
  • Detailed knowledge of application architecture in Java or .NET is essential.
  • Detailed knowledge of object-oriented design principles, coding practices, micro services architecture and RESTful API services is essential.
  • Detailed knowledge for developing/documenting Architecture Roadmaps, Standards & Patterns, and Business problems, including Scope, Functional and Non-functional Requirements, Solution Design and detailed architecture Blueprints is essential.

Salary expectations:
£90,000 + 25% bonus / Flexible working / 30 Days Holiday / Medical Cover / Life Cover / 13% Pension / Flexible Benefits
